PAMLICO COUNTY, N.C. (WITN) - Pamlico County deputies say they have nabbed more than a dozen drug suspects.

The Pamlico County Sheriff’s Office says it conducted multiple narcotics-related investigations over the last several months.

They compiled the following list of thirteen arrests during those investigations:

During these investigations, the following narcotics and related items were seized:

  • 4.3 ounces of methamphetamine
  • 1 ounce of cocaine
  • 2.4 ounces of heroin/fentanyl
  • 287 units of prescription pills
  • 4 firearms
